A store has apples on sale for three dollars for 2 pounds. How many pounds of apples can you buy for nine dollars. If an apple is approximately 5 ounces how many apples can you buy for nine dollars? Explain your reasoning

1 ounce = 0.0625 pounds
2 pounds = 32 ounces which costs 3 dollars

with 9 dollars we can buy 96 ounces of apples
apples = 96 ounces/5 ounces = 19.2
I got 19.2 apples but you cant actually buy 19.2 apples so the answer is 19 apples
